When going into this album, I did not know what to expect as I hadn't listened to very much stuff from the time period with the exception of The Beatles. The first track, 21st Century Schizoid Man, was a great introduction with its memorable but chaotic sound throughout. I talk to the wind was next, and it was my favourite song in the album all the way until the end, I love the calming nature of it in stark contrast to the first song. The third song, epitaph is quite similar to I talk to the wind, and really helps strengthen the middle of the album. Moonlight, however, was the low point of the album for me as I found it quite forgettable and its length did not help as I believe 12 minutes is too long for any song. However, the final song, the title track, did make up for it and is my favourite track on the album, I love just about everything about it from the instrumentals, vocals and the rhythm. Overall, I rate this album 8.5/10, as it was similar to what I've listened to before while different enough to offer something completely adrift from what I've previously encountered, while also having several incredible tracks that I will remember for years to come.
